Latest Patents
James Donald Campbell holds a patent for an "Adjustable Shimable Indexable Shear Tip." This specialized assembly is designed for the distal end tang of a heavy-duty demolition shear. Featuring upper movable shear jaws, the assembly includes a two-sided shear tip section, a bottom wall, and a series of seats that enhance shear performance. The design focuses on interlocking mechanisms and adaptability, ensuring optimal functionality within heavy-duty applications.
